site stats

Boost asio udp组播

WebC++ (Cpp) socket::async_receive_from - 6 examples found.These are the top rated real world C++ (Cpp) examples of boost::asio::ip::udp::socket::async_receive_from extracted from open source projects. You can rate examples to help us … Webboost.asio系列——io_service. io_service对象是asio框架中的 调度器 ,所有异步io事件都是通过它来分发处理的(io对象的构造函数中都需要传入一个io_service对象)。. IO对象向io_service 提出请求. io_service 调用操作系统的功能执行连接操作. 操作系统向io_service …

UDP communication using c++ boost asio - Stack Overflow

WebApr 2, 2024 · 4 Boost :: Asio点对点udp聊天 0 如何使用boost :: asio查找UDP数据包的目标地址? 1 UDP组播服务器可以在LAN外发送数据包吗? 0 Boost UDP异步客户端接收自己的数据报 0 boost :: asio UDP如何在Windows上接收消息?WebThese are the top rated real world C++ (Cpp) examples of boost::asio::ip::udp::socket::async_receive_from extracted from open source projects. …hp 128 toner cartridges https://thediscoapp.com

boost::asio指定网卡加入多播组 - CodeAntenna

Webboost多网卡udp组播绑定网卡接收 . 2024-04-12 08:22:02 来源: 网络整理 查看: 265 Webdoc/html/boost_asio/example/multicast/receiver.cpp // // receiver.cpp // ~~~~~ // // Copyright (c) 2003-2008 Christopher M. Kohlhoff (chris at kohlhoff dot com ...Web第一章 Boost.Asio入门 · Boost.Asio C++ 网络编程hp 128 toner cartridge

Boost官方 UDP的组播教程实例 - CSDN博客

Category:boost::asio::udp - osbreak - 博客园

Tags:Boost asio udp组播

Boost asio udp组播

如何在Boost.Asio中实现基于IP组播的客户-服务器体系结构? - 问 …

Webboost.asio系列——io_service. io_service对象是asio框架中的 调度器 ,所有异步io事件都是通过它来分发处理的(io对象的构造函数中都需要传入一个io_service对象)。. IO对象 …<boost asio.hpp>

Boost asio udp组播

Did you know?

Web组播也是一种IP包,也有源IP地址,目的IP地址,源IP地址为组播源的服务器IP地址,目的地址为一个特殊的IP地址,它位于 224.0.0.0 - 239.255.255.255 中,由于 224.0.0.0/24用于本地链路,即一跳的组播,239.0.0.0/8 为私有组播地址,所以实际的可用于在互联网上组播地址 …WebApr 10, 2024 · C++ 有很多网络库可供选择,例如 Winsock、Boost.Asio、Qt 网络模块等。你需要学习如何使用这些网络库进行网络编程。 4. 练习编写 C++ 网络程序。最后,你需要通过练习编写 C++ 网络程序来巩固所学知识,并不断提高自己的编程能力。

Web您也可以进一步了解该方法所在 类boost::asio::ip::udp::socket 的用法示例。. 在下文中一共展示了 socket::async_receive_from方法 的6个代码示例,这些例子默认根据受欢迎程度排序。. 您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于我们的系统推荐出更棒的C++ ...WebFeb 1, 2013 · asio_service_discovery 通过udp组播进行服务发现的组件。它使用boost:: asio进行异步网络连接。它是非阻塞和非锁定的。 最好的入门方法是。 基本功能源自。 …

WebBoost.Asio是一个跨平台的网络及底层IO的C++编程库,它使用现代C++手法实现了统一的异步调用模型。 头文件: #includeWeb局域网中的每个设备会定期广播(组播)包含由该设备提供的所有服务的 “offer” 消息。该消息消息通过UDP发送。客户端通过通过解析该消息可以获取服务实例的位置(ip和port)。如果客户端应用程序需要服务,但目前没有服务提供,那么也可以发送 “find” 消息。

WebMar 9, 2024 · 而使用 Boost.Asio,这个过程被分为两个单独的步骤:第一步是作为一个异步任务开始数据传输。. 一旦传输完成,不论成功或是错误,应用程序都会在第二步中得到关于相应的结果通知。. 主要的区别在于,应用程序无需阻塞至传输完成,而可以在这段时间里执 …

WebThe function boost::asio::ip::udp::socket::async_receive_from() will cause the application to listen in the background for a new request. When such a request is received, the boost::asio::io_service object will invoke the handle_receive function with two arguments: a value of type boost:: system::error_code ...hp 128 toner yieldWebApr 11, 2024 · C++ 有很多网络库可供选择,例如 Winsock、Boost.Asio、Qt 网络模块等。你需要学习如何使用这些网络库进行网络编程。 4. 练习编写 C++ 网络程序。最后,你需要通过练习编写 C++ 网络程序来巩固所学知识,并不断提高自己的编程能力。 hp 12a cartridge toner名空间: us boost::asio::udp - osbreak - 博客园hp 12a cartridge refillWebMay 30, 2024 · UDP communication using c++ boost asio. I need to communicate with a different device in a private network over UDP. I am new to using boost, but based on …hp 12a black laserjet toner cartridge q2612aWeb网络API. 这一部分包含了当使用Boost.Asio编写网络应用程序时必须知道的事情。. Boost.Asio命名空间. Boost.Asio的所有内容都包含在boost::asio命名空间或者其子命 …hp 12a ink cartridge walmartWebJul 27, 2024 · 1. 2. socket_. bind(. boost ::asio::ip::udp::endpoint( multicast_address, multicast_port ) ); 参见多播方法:. ... for a process to receive multicast datagrams it has to ask the kernel. to join the group and bind the port those datagrams were being sent. to. The UDP layer uses both the destination address and port to.hp 12a cartridge refill kitWeb第一章:Boost.Asio入门将告诉你什么是 Boost.Asio?怎么编译它?然后还有一些例子。通过本章你会发现 Boost.Asio 不仅仅是一个网络库。另外你还会接触到 Boost.Asio 中最核心的类 io_service。 第二章:Boost.Asio基本原理包含了你必须了解的内容:什么时候 … hp 12a refilled toner